(DREYFUS AFFAIR) Musée des Horreurs. Number 32 (of 51) by V. Lenepveu. Lithographed poster, multi-colored tones. Linen-backed. Light tears repaired. 26 x 20 inches (66 x 50.8 cm). Paris, 1899-1900: Anti-Semitic political poster from a series defaming prominent Jews and Dreyfusards. The posters appeared weekly in Paris beginning in the Fall of 1899, until stopped by order of the French Ministry of the Interior about a year later. No. 32 here caricatures Phillippe de Rothschild as an eagle tacked to a wall. Anti-Semitic political poster from a series defaming prominent Jews and Dreyfusards.
